소프트웨어 서비스를 제공하기 위해 아래에 몇 가지 단계를 안내해 드리겠습니다.
1. 아이디어와 시장 조사:
- 소프트웨어 서비스의 아이디어를 도출하고 구체화합니다.
- 시장 조사를 통해 해당 서비스의 수요와 경쟁 상황을 파악합니다.
2. 요구사항 분석:
- 서비스를 위해 필요한 요구사항을 정의합니다.
- 이해관계자와의 커뮤니케이션을 통해 요구사항을 수집하고 문서화합니다.
3. 소프트웨어 개발:
- 개발 환경과 언어를 선택합니다.
- 요구사항에 맞게 소프트웨어를 설계하고 구현합니다.
- 테스트 및 디버깅을 통해 소프트웨어의 품질을 확보합니다.
4. 클라우드 인프라 구축:
- 서비스를 호스팅하기 위한 클라우드 인프라를 구축합니다.
- 클라우드 제공 업체를 선택하고 필요한 인스턴스, 스토리지 등을 설정합니다.
5. 보안 및 데이터 관리:
- 보안 대책을 마련하여 사용자 데이터와 시스템을 보호합니다.
- 데이터베이스 관리 시스템을 구축하고 데이터를 관리합니다.
6. 배포 및 유지보수:
- 개발된 소프트웨어를 실제 서비스에 배포합니다.
- 지속적인 유지보수를 통해 버그 수정, 기능 개선, 보안 강화 등을 수행합니다.
7. 마케팅 및 고객 지원:
- 소프트웨어 서비스를 홍보하고 마케팅 전략을 실행합니다.
- 고객 지원 팀을 구성하여 사용자 문의에 응답하고 서비스 향상을 위한 피드백을 수집합니다.
8. 모니터링과 분석:
- 서비스의 성능과 사용 통계를 모니터링합니다.
- 데이터 분석을 통해 서비스 개선과 사용자 행동을 이해합니다.
위 단계는 소프트웨어 서비스를 제공하는 데 필요한 기본적인 절차입니다. 각 단계에서는 팀원 간의 협력과 고객의 요구사항을 고려하는 것이 중요합니다. 소프트웨어 서비스 제공은 지속적인 개선과 발전을 위해
사용자 피드백을 수렴하고 기술적인 업데이트를 시행해야 합니다.
카페 게시글
인터넷 사업
소프트웨어
다음검색